Abstract
The invention relates to an efficient hydraulic calcium spindle milling machine and a use method thereof, belonging to the calcium particle processing technology. The invention overcomes the defects existing in other technologies. The efficient hydraulic calcium spindle milling machine is characterized in that a knife rolling is arranged at one end of a bracket; a material clamping device is positioned on the knife rolling; a V-shaped track is fixed on the bracket and is positioned at one side of the material clamping device; a material pushing device is fixed on the bracket and is positioned at one side of the V-shaped orbit; a motor is fixed below one end of the bracket; a knife rolling body and a plurality of cylindrical cutting tools arranged on the knife rolling body are arranged on the knife rolling; the knife rolling body is a cylinder and is horizontally arranged on the bracket by bolts, the centre of the knife rolling body is provided with a shaft, bearings, bearing seats and belt pulleys are arranged at both ends of the shaft, and the knife rolling body is connected with the electric motor through the belt pulleys and belts and is driven by the electric motor to rotate; and circular blind holes and screw holes spirally distributed regularly are arranged on the surface of the knife rolling body, and the cylindrical cutting tools are inserted into the circular blind holes and compressed by the bolts. The device has high work efficiency, safety, reliability, low noise and no pollution.
Description
One, technical field: the present invention relates to a kind of calcium particle process technology, especially efficient hydraulic calcium spindle milling machine and using method.
Two, background technology: the calcium particle has a wide range of applications in fields such as smelting iron and steel, alloy production.Therefore, the calcium particle manufacture also has the vast market demand.Because calcium ingot shape shape is irregular, can't realize effective mechanical grip.In addition calcium active big, meet the water reaction and produce hydrogen, reason such as inflammable and explosive, cause the domestic special equipment that does not have the calcium particle manufacture so far, manufacturing enterprise have to adopt equipment such as flour milling machine, hammer crusher to produce the calcium particle.
Because these equipment are not the special equipments of calcium particle manufacture, do not have well to consider the characteristic of calcium, therefore there is very big shortcoming.The main performance in the following areas: 1, production efficiency is lower: the about 35Kg/h of single machine yield.2, noise is big: the equipment ambient noise can reach 103 decibels during production, and enterprise has only the very high wage of payment, just can find the workman, and the recruitment cost is very high.3, dust is big: because the calcium ingot surface has one deck lime-ash, the ash slag dust flies upward everywhere during pulverizing, and the workshop dust is very big, and the workman easily suffers from pneumoconiosis.4, because the crushing mechanism of flour milling machine is a polishing, the calcium particle produces bigger heat in crushing process, be easy to generate blast accident.
Three, summary of the invention: the purpose of this invention is to provide a kind of not only safety but also efficient hydraulic calcium spindle milling machine and using method efficiently, it has overcome the shortcoming that other technology exists, the object of the present invention is achieved like this, it is by support, cutter rolls, material pressing device, v-shaped track, material-pulling device, motor, cutter roll body and cylindric cutting tool are formed by connecting, at an end of support cutter being installed rolls, material pressing device be positioned at that cutter rolls above, v-shaped track is fixed on the support and is positioned at a side of material pressing device, material-pulling device is fixed on the support and is positioned at a side of v-shaped track, and motor is fixed on below the end of support; Roll at cutter and the cutter roll body to be installed and to be installed in many above it cylindric cutting tool; The cutter roll body is a cylinder, and rack-mount with the bolt level, there is axle at cutter roll body center, and bearing, bearing block and belt pulley are installed in the axle two ends, link to each other with motor by belt pulley, belt, and are rotated by driven by motor; There is circular blind hole and the screw hole that distributes by the rule spiral on cutter roll body surface, and cylindric cutting tool injects in the circular blind hole by screw in compression.
Using method, the calcium ingot is placed in the v-shaped track, is compressed by material pressing device, and the cutter of being pushed to rotating along v-shaped track by material-pulling device rolls, and is cut into the calcium bits by cylindric cutting tool.
This installs high efficiency; Safe and reliable; Noise is little; Pollution-free.
